Start with the reader decision
Write down the exact next action before relying on a headline or message. A clear question makes it easier to tell the difference between public information, account-specific terms and an assumption that needs official confirmation.
| Check | What to verify | Do not assume |
|---|---|---|
| Rollover | Calculate the total requirement using the written rule | A percentage tells the full cost |
| Expiry | Check date, time and completion window | A short deadline has no effect on play |
| Bet cap | Read the maximum permitted bet under the offer | Table minimums always fit the cap |
| Exclusions | Check eligible games and contribution | Every game counts equally |

Editorial scenario: choose the smaller step
A bonus should be read like a contract condition, not a headline. If a reader cannot explain the rollover, expiry or exclusion in plain language, the safer decision is to pause.

Keep a concise record
For account, payment, privacy or gaming questions, keep only the information needed to identify the event: the date, current rule link, support reference and a non-sensitive description. Do not publish passwords, codes, full identity records or payment details.
| Record | Why it helps | Privacy boundary |
|---|---|---|
| Current link | Shows the exact rule reviewed | Do not share private account pages |
| Date and time | Separates old terms from new ones | Keep only necessary details |
| Ticket or reference | Connects follow-up to the first question | Use official support channels |
| Decision note | Makes the stop condition visible | Do not post personal documents |

FAQ
Does a larger bonus mean better value?
Not by itself. Eligibility, rollover, expiry, game contribution and withdrawal limits can change the practical fit.
